The Factory US spec'd sport seats are plug and play. I've done the swap on my car. My car had the full power, lumbar,heat and no issues going to a different spec'd seat. Most if not all non sport seats will have at least full power portion so you shouldn't have any issues going to a sport seats. In my case I ditched the memory control module as most sport seats don't come with full power.

If you need reclining, the only other seat are the gt2 seats as far as factory option but they are super pricey.

What part of the leather is torn? These seats are more modular and sections can be replaced by themselves so that may be an option. If that's the case, I would just get a Recaro or Sparco for track use and swap them during track days.
